8th Grade AP Economics is an accelerated course that introduces students to microeconomic and macroeconomic principles at a college-preparatory level. Unlike standard economics courses, AP Economics emphasizes analytical thinking, real-world applications, and the ability to interpret economic data and graphs—skills that go beyond basic definitions. Students learn to think like economists, analyzing supply and demand, consumer behavior, and economic policy with greater depth and rigor.

Many 8th graders struggle with the abstract nature of economic concepts—understanding why markets behave the way they do requires moving beyond memorization to conceptual reasoning. Common pain points include interpreting supply and demand graphs, grasping macroeconomic relationships between inflation and unemployment, and applying economic principles to unfamiliar scenarios on assessments. Additionally, the pace of AP-level coursework can feel overwhelming for students transitioning from traditional middle school classes, especially when balancing multiple advanced courses.

Personalized 1-on-1 instruction allows tutors to identify exactly where a student's understanding breaks down—whether it's graphing, vocabulary, or applying concepts to new problems—and address those gaps directly. Rather than moving at a class pace, a tutor can slow down on challenging topics like elasticity or fiscal policy, use real-world examples relevant to the student's interests, and build confidence through targeted practice. This approach is particularly effective for AP Economics, where conceptual understanding is more important than rote memorization.

Graphs are the language of economics, and many 8th graders find them intimidating at first. A tutor can break down how to read and interpret supply and demand curves, production possibility frontiers, and other key models step-by-step, showing you how each component connects to real economic behavior. Through guided practice and repeated exposure with different scenarios, you'll develop the ability to quickly analyze graphs and explain what they mean—a critical skill for both tests and deeper understanding.

Effective AP Economics preparation involves three key components: understanding core concepts deeply, practicing with released test questions and sample problems, and building speed through timed practice. A tutor can help you create a study schedule that spaces out review over weeks rather than cramming, identify your weaker topic areas through practice tests, and teach test-taking strategies like process of elimination and time management. Regular practice with feedback is essential—simply reviewing notes isn't enough to build the analytical skills AP Economics demands.
